Joseph Leavens1

M, #59023, b. 5 February 1754, d. 25 May 1844
  • Birth*: 5 February 1754; Nine Partners, Dutchess Co., New York, U.S.A.; Date Feb 5 1754 & location Dutchess Co.,NY per FindaGrave. per GEDCOM of William Strickler, Nov 28, 2007.1,2
  • Marriage*: 1 January 1775; Nine Partners, Dutchess Co., New York, U.S.A.; per GEDCOM of William Strickler, Nov 28, 2007.; Principal=Phoebe Atwill1
  • Death*: 25 May 1844; Picton, Prince Edward Co., Canada West; Date May 25 1844 & location Picton per FindaGrave. per GEDCOM of William Strickler, Nov 28, 2007.1,2
  • Burial*: 27 May 1844; Bloomfield East Friends Cemetery, Bloomfield, Prince Edward Co., Canada West; FindaGrave: Name: Joseph Leavens; BIRTH: 5 Feb 1754, Dutchess County, New York, USA; DEATH: 25 May 1844 (aged 90), Picton, Prince Edward County, Ontario, Canada; BURIAL: Bloomfield East Friends Cemetery, Bloomfield, Prince Edward County, Ontario, Canada; MEMORIAL ID: 135356223; Note: oseph Leavens was an Orthodox Quaker Preacher. He also served in the Revolutionary War and has been recognized by the D.A.R.; Joseph was born to Peter Leavens (1707-1776) and Catherine Caston (1722-1809) at Nine Partners, Dutchess county, New York on 5 Feb 1754. He married Phebe Atwill on 1 Jan 1775 at Nine Partners, Dutchess county, New York. They had 4 daughters and 5 sons: Sarah (1775-1892), m. Cornelius Palmer; Mary (1777-1841), m. James Barker; Catherine (1781-1858), m. Enoch Cronk; Deborah (Abt 1783-?), Martinus van Blaricom; Benjamin (1786-?), m. Dency Huyck; Peter (1789-1843), m. Delinda Burlingham; Eliphalet (1791-1880), m. Deborah Rogers; William (1794-?), m. Margaret Hummiston; James (1797-1875), m. Elizabeth Gunter.
    History of the Province of Ontario (Upper Canada):
    "Joseph Leavens "was an early settler of Canada, an emigrant from New York," he was for many years an esteemed preacher of the Hicksite branch of Quakers, and was accustomed to travel from place to place, to talk to his co-religionists. He had a place for preaching in a loft of his brother's store in Belleville. He was one of the first Quaker preachers in Canada and travelled through all the townships at the Bay, and to East Lake."
    "Died in the township of Hallowell, about the 24th of May, 1844, the venerable Joseph Leavens, in the 92nd year of this age. He was among the early settlers of the Canadian forest, and emigrated from New York State, and probably was a native of Nine Partners District. He had long been a Preacher in the Religious Society of Friends, and though was not possessed of more than one talent, yet it is believed that, as he occupied that to his Maker's glory, his reward will be as certain as though he had received ten talents. He was a diligent reader in the sacred volume. He was much beloved both by neighbours and friends, and it is desired that his gospel labours may be profitably remembered by them and his relatives."
